Obtenha valor de outra planilha do google

Aug 18 2020
  1. A fórmula deve ser colocada em C7:={"SCHEDULE";ARRAYFORMULA()}
  2. Precisa de uma fórmula que irá pesquisar o nome do usuário INDIRECT(J6)e encontrar o tempo de outra planilha (1) dependendo do nome da planilha de agendamento na célula B3e (2) com base no dia selecionado emINDIRECT(J5)
  3. Se o usuário ainda não tem programação (em branco na outra planilha, deve retornar " NENHUM AINDA ".
  4. Basicamente, obteremos a programação do usuário na outra planilha ...

folha principal: https://docs.google.com/spreadsheets/d/1c3HdMq4PA50pYr88JqPoG51jvru8ipp8ebe4z5DczTQ/edit?usp=sharing

outra planilha que contém os horários: https://docs.google.com/spreadsheets/d/1LM7yIJJ_w6mftXJhQgonLy67w6CUooU04WgdwG9k3xo/edit?usp=sharing

Respostas

1 player0 Aug 18 2020 at 05:37

usar:

={"SCHEDULE"; ARRAYFORMULA(IF(INDIRECT(J6)="",,IFNA(VLOOKUP(INDIRECT(J6), 
 IMPORTRANGE("1LM7yIJJ_w6mftXJhQgonLy67w6CUooU04WgdwG9k3xo", "User Schedules!B4:Z"), MATCH(INDIRECT(J5), 
 IMPORTRANGE("1LM7yIJJ_w6mftXJhQgonLy67w6CUooU04WgdwG9k3xo", "User Schedules!2:2"), 0)-1, 0), "NONE YET")))}


atualizar:

={"SCHEDULE"; ARRAYFORMULA(IF(INDIRECT(J6)="",,IFNA(VLOOKUP(INDIRECT(J6), 
 IMPORTRANGE("1LM7yIJJ_w6mftXJhQgonLy67w6CUooU04WgdwG9k3xo", B3&"!B4:1000"), MATCH(INDIRECT(J5), 
 IMPORTRANGE("1LM7yIJJ_w6mftXJhQgonLy67w6CUooU04WgdwG9k3xo", B3&"!2:2"), 0)-1, 0), "NONE YET")))}